Francisco Cabral and Lucas Miedler defeated defending champion Albano Olivetti[1] and his partner Hendrik Jebens in the final, 6–7(4–7), 7–6(7–4), [10–3] to win the doubles tennis title at the 2025 Swiss Open Gstaad.[2] It was Cabral's third ATP Tour doubles title and Miedler's eighth.
Yuki Bhambri and Olivetti were the reigning champions, but Bhambri chose not to participate this year.
